Official AOBA 2010 Calendar

I thought I should keep everyone updated with progress on next year's official AOBA calendar.

For 2009 I produced a practice run, so to speak, using a number of the photographs loaned to us by the REME museum. This was fine from a copyright perspective as we did not offer it for sale. However, in an effort to promote our benevolence funds, once we start offering an item for sale the use of any material raises copyright issues.

As you may know we have had a number of these problems relating to the photos loaned to us by the REME museum and as such were reluctant to produce a calendar for sale until we could be sure we were within the law.

I am delighted to inform everyone that we have now sorted a number of great photos with clear copyright and these are being sent to me PDQ. So I will be organising the official AOBA 2010 calendar without further delay and keep you posted regarding availability and price.

Whilst on the subject I feel I should let everyone know that there is a spurious 2010 calendar doing the rounds purporting to be approved by the AOBA, using - I'm sad to say - photos obtained from the REME museum without clear copyright. It's important for every one to know this have not been sanctioned by either the AOBA or the REME Museum - and that there are legal issues yet to be resolved regarding it’s publication - so you are urged not to support it.
